What assessments must be completed to get the CanopyLearn Certificates of Completion?

A student must have completed all content in the lesson as well as the quizzes and the final exam in a level — obtaining a minimum score of 70% — to acquire the certificate of completion for that level.

Learners must demonstrate successful application of medical language skills in order to receive a certificate of completion for a given level of CanopyLearn. Any learner who desires additional practice can re-do exercises, quizzes, and entire lessons, an intentional design feature that helps language learning eliminate anxiety and facilitates repetition.

Each of the three levels of the CanopyLearn courses has modules and lessons, as well a series of quizzes per lesson and a final assessment exam. Completion of all content is a compulsory activity if the learner wishes to obtain a certificate of completion for that level. The minimum passing score on each lesson quiz plus the final exam in each level is 70%.

The "Pre-Assessment Test" and the "Review Modules" in each level are not counted towards the final completion or performance, nor will they impact your eligibility to receive the certificate of completion.
